What our customers ask about Canada Tours for Solo Travelers
Do I need to pay a single supplement as a solo traveler?
Tour companies typically give you two options: pay a single supplement for a private room or share with another solo traveler of the same gender. The Rockies Premium Tour charges single supplements between $80-100 USD nightly for properties like the Mount Royal in Banff or Sutton Place in Revelstoke. Which Canadian destinations are most solo-friendly?
You'll find the most welcoming atmosphere for solo travelers in Banff and Jasper. These towns offer central hotels like the Mount Royal and Whistlers Inn near restaurants shops and group activities. Lake Louise and Moraine Lake are also popular spots for guided excursions. What's the best time of year for solo travelers to tour Canada?
June through September brings the most reliable weather and highest number of tour departures including Bay of Fundy excursions. The Rockies offer prime hiking conditions in July-August while Maritime provinces see fewer crowds in September. Are meals generally shared as a group?
Tours typically include daily breakfast and 1-2 group dinners while leaving other meals flexible. Places like the Sutton Place Hotel in Revelstoke host welcome dinners to help guests connect. How do shared room arrangements work for solo travelers?
Companies like Discover Canada Tours pair solo travelers of the same gender in twin rooms at properties such as the Banff Aspen Lodge and Whistlers Inn. Private rooms are available for an extra fee.
